About 37 St John Street
37 St John Street is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Stoke On Trent (ST1 2HT). It has a recorded floor area of 103 m² (around 1109 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(November 2020) shows a D (score 55), a step below the typical UK home. The rating has held steady at D across 3 certificates since August 2010.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 78). Other recorded features include a loft.
At 103 m² the property is well over the postcode median (69 m² across 12 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. One planning record on file: subdivision approved in 2012. Past consents include subdivision and change of use to residential,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2019–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 39.3%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£112,000 is 34.9%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£75/sq ft) was about 119.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: March 2021 at £83,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
